Default Paint matching front end conversion

I'm gonna be doing a 2000 front end conversion and assuming I probably won't be finding paint matched panels how much paint would I need to cover the front?

It depends on the color it is and what color you are going to be painting it, if you are going to be doing just the front, I would say about a quart, but I would get a little bit more to be on the safe side. That will give you about a 1/2 gallon after its reduced.

Any automotive paint store, Also know you are going to have to blend into the doors and re clear the doors.

A automotive paint store will have different paint chips to choose from, look and compare the color in direct sunlight or the store should be able to profit the color. It's little machine that does the color matching for you.
